    Hirokazu Kosaka (born 1948, Wakayama) is a Japanese-born American artist, ordained Shingon Buddhist priest, and the Visual Arts Director at the Japanese American Cultural & Community Center in Little Tokyo, Los Angeles. In 1966 Kosaka moved from Kyoto to Los Angeles where he attended Chouinard Art Institute and received his Bachelor of Fine Arts.

    Hirokazu Kosaka is a multi-disciplinary artist and Buddhist priest based in Los Angeles. His exhibitions include Silkroad (2000) at the Getty Center, In Between the Heartbeat (1999) at multiple spaces in Los Angeles, and Amerika (1994) at Jacob’s Pillow in Massachusetts.

    Biography Born in Japan, Kosaka is an ordained Shingon Buddhist priest, a master of the art of Japanese archery, as well as the Master Artist in Residence of the Japanese American Cultural & Community Center. After graduating from Chouinard Art Institute, Los Angeles, in 1970, he continued to study in the fields of esoteric Buddhist art.

    The Art of Zen Archery is the cord and anchor of my artistic life. The underlying notion of my work is that to have the perfect shot of an archer, you must have immediate action without intervening thoughts. Most of my art combine the heightened experience of space with the present moment. Inspired by formal and ceremonial qualities of Zen archer, the work have a sense of purity in form.
